Sebenza SAPS is appealing to the community for assistance in locating the family of Mvuyisi David Magayi.

Magayi was found dead in a field under the Gautrain bridge on May 27.

According to Sebenza SAPS spokesperson, Sergeant Sharon Tsotsotso, vagrants staying with Magayi reported that he had been ill before his passing.

Magayi is believed to have originated from Matatiela in the Eastern Cape, and police are urging anyone with information about him or his family to come forward.

An inquest docket has been opened at Sebenza SAPS.

Anyone with information about Mvuyisi David Magayi or his family can contact Sebenza SAPS on 011 400 6000.
